Dubai Design Week congratulates Alya Sultan AlEghfeli, Hala Al Ani, Myrtille Labrune-Ronteix and Renad Hussein, who wereannounced as the participants of this year’sedition of Tanween Design Programme.
The four designers were chosen from a substantial number of applications, after a selection process that included the interview of shortlisted candidates. Members of the selection panel included Helen Voce, an established member of the creative community, Lateefa bint Maktoum, Founder and Director of Tashkeel, Jill Hoyle, Manager of Tashkeel, and members of the Tashkeel team.
Committed to fulfilling the programme’s mandate, Tashkeel’s Design Label Tanween aims to stimulate cultural and economic development in addition to facilitating dialogue within the local design, craft and manufacturing community. Since its inception in 2013, Tashkeel’s Design Programme has enabled UAE-based designers to develop a breadth of products that encompass the production process from start to finish, responding to their setting, the Emirates.
“Not only did we have the highest number of applicants this year, but the calibre of talent that responded to the open call was remarkable. With each edition, the bar has been raised even higher, which is a testament to our alumni and the hard work invested in the programme. When we started the design programme, our hope was to create a platform that combined both the UAE as a point of inspiration and the artisanal and manufacturing skills available locally, and witnessing the positive impact the programme has made has been especially rewarding” says Jill Hoyle, Manager of Tashkeel.
Graphic designer Hala Al-Ani, interior designer Alya Sultan AlEghfeli, artist Myrtille Labrune-Ronteix and interior and furniture designer Renad Hussein will create new limited edition products through a nine month long intensive programme that includes labs, workshops and collaborations with established and respected international and local mentors. The products will launch under the Tanween label next year, making their debut at Art Dubai Group’s collectible design fair, Design Days Dubai 2018.
